# Session Handling — Tallypoint Ledger

Sessions are short-lived; the points ledger revalidates on every write. Idle timeout is 15 minutes, refresh handled by the Crestfall gateway. No sticky sessions — ledger nodes are stateless. For the sync demo, hit the staging ledger directly and skip the gateway. Staging accepts a single shared bearer credential, which is the following:

login token, yajeg-fawif: eyJhbGciOiJIUzI1NiIsInR5cCI6IkpXVCJ9.eyJzdWIiOiIEdPQYnZXaZIn0.HSRTnYZBx0Qc

Onboarding — Level 9 Opening

Level 9 at Quarrow Point opens Monday. New starters on the Larkfield team sit there from day one. Lifts stop at Level 9 only with a provisioned badge. Badge provisioning can lag by 48 hours. Until your badge is active, use the keypad by the east stairwell door. The temporary code for the keypad is below.

staff pass of baweg-bawep = bdg-AIU-1

Runbook fragment — Torvane Biologics, sample runs to Quillholt Partner Lab. Coordinator duties: confirm cold-chain box temperature before release; log reading on the run sheet. Samples leave only between 06:00 and 10:00. Driver carries the manifest and the chain-of-custody card; both signed at dock and at Quillholt intake. No intermediate stops. If the lab dock is closed, driver waits on site and calls in — never leaves the box unattended. For release at the lab, apply the confidential hand-over instruction below.

dispatch memo: the istwyn norwyn courier leaves the lamael kaswyn briwyn tamix jorael gorix zoreth holir ledger at gate 3079 under passcode 677723

**Meeting notes — Halvern Archive reel transfer**

Quick recap from this morning: the twelve film reels from the old Merrow Street cinema are finally ready to move to the Halvern Archive. They're fragile nitrate stock, so the archive wants them in the climate crates, flat, no stacking above two. Dessa will have the crates labelled and signed out by Tuesday. One driver only, and the route should avoid the Brackford tunnel heat. For the actual hand-over at the archive dock, the confidential instruction is noted just below.

dispatch memo: the sorius tamius courier leaves the praeth ledger at gate 4873 under passcode 928014